
UL-Lafayette has launched their ‘Don’t Wait. Vaccinate!” incentive program in an effort to make a return to campus as safe as possible for students and staff. Dean of Students Dr. Margarita Perez said they will hold a drawing and give away 10 prizes to fully vaccinated students.
“To rewards students who have already gone out and vaccinated and to encourage students that are on the fence or thinking about it to go ahead and get vaccinated,” said Perez.
Prizes include iPhones, MacBook Airs, and free campus parking. Perez said they have put a lot of thought into the campaign and wanted to offer incentives that appealed to students.
“We got some students together and said what kind of incentives would maybe encourage students to get vaccinated and this is what they came up with,” said Perez.
Perez said UL-Lafayette is one of eight schools in the state taking part in the White House and CDC’s COVID-19 College Vaccine Challenge to educate staff and students about COVID, vaccines, and offer access to vaccinations.
“Making sure that everyone has access to the information, to the incentives to whatever we’re offering on campus for COVID-19 and the vaccination challenge,” said Perez.
The first drawing will be on August 10th and continue through early October.
